Sistema enters India with $50m fund

Sistema Asia Fund, a subsidiary of Russia-based conglomerate Sistema, will invest in consumer technology startups.

HNA books place in Huoli Tianhui's $143m series C

Flight and train ticket booking platform Huoli Tianhui is now valued at $332m after closing a round co-led by an HNA Group subsidiary, and is planning a China IPO.

Lenovo puts $500m into corporate venturing fund

The computer and smartphone manufacturer plans to invest in up to 20 companies each year through its Lenovo Capital unit, and to spin out up to 10 internally-founded startups.
